The Fabric of Connection - Labor and Birth prep with the Rebozo
In this 3 hour class I will teach couples how to create connection, skills and techniques of the rebozo to help the mother and provide comfort, strength and relaxation in labor and birth. These skills will aid birth partners in supporting the birthing mother with ease and healthy body ergonomics. A labor preparation class full of fun and useful tips, where the partners, fathers and other birth companions get to practice and be pampered as well.
Bio:
I am a DONA trained Doula, Independent Placenta Medicine Specialist and a Childbirth Educator on my path to midwifery school. I am a certified massage therapist, trained somatic movement therapist, developmental movement therapist, certified in radical counseling and have been a dancer, dance teacher for the past 15 years. I bring all this knowledge of the body and emotional process, to support mothers and their families on their journey through the birth process and parenting.
In 2013 I attended Elizabeth Davis's Heart and Hands beginning midwifery intensive, which was my first step on the road towards midwifery. This course and the teaching of Elizabeth not only gifted me with deeper understanding and more comprehensive knowledge about birth, but has given me a doula certification as well. I am proud to hold this certification.
In 2014 I became a Certified Rebozo Instructor by Gena Kirby and I am exited to offer my new Embodied Birth and Fabric of Connection classes that integrates and synthesizes all the knowledge I have acquired in the last 15 years about how to be in the body, embody the mind, and trust the inner process.
